UNPKG

@cloudflare/vitest-pool-workers

Version:

Workers Vitest integration for writing Vitest unit and integration tests that run inside the Workers runtime

13 lines (10 loc) 806 B
# `@cloudflare/vitest-pool-workers` The Workers Vitest integration allows you to write Vitest tests that run inside the Workers runtime. Refer to the [documentation](https://developers.cloudflare.com/workers/testing/vitest-integration/) and [examples](https://github.com/cloudflare/workers-sdk/tree/main/fixtures/vitest-pool-workers-examples/) for more information. - ✅ Supports both **unit tests** and **integration tests** - 📚 Provides direct access to Workers runtime APIs and bindings - 📦 Implements isolated per-test storage - 🔥 Runs tests fully-locally using [Miniflare](https://miniflare.dev/) - ⚡️ Leverages Vitest's hot-module reloading for near instant reruns - ↩️ Provides a declarative interface for mocking outbound requests - 🧩 Supports projects with multiple Workers